What makes a roof storm-resistant for Porter's severe thunderstorm season?

Porter's 115 mph ultimate design wind speed requires specific decking attachment patterns and high-wind rated shingles. Class 4 impact-resistant shingles are financially necessary for May-August hail seasons, as they withstand 1.0-1.25 inch stones without cracking. Proper installation includes ice and water shield in vulnerable zones and enhanced fastening at eaves and rakes. This combination prevents wind uplift and water intrusion during peak storm events.

How can you find hidden roof problems that aren't visible from the ground?

Standard visual inspections miss sub-surface moisture trapped within architectural asphalt shingle layers. Limited thermal imaging identifies temperature differentials indicating wet insulation or compromised decking. This technology detects early-stage leaks before they cause structural damage to the plywood substrate. Combining thermal scans with manual probe testing provides a complete assessment of the roof assembly's condition.

My Porter Town Center roof is about 40 years old - should I be worried about leaks?

Roofs built around 1986 in Porter are reaching the end of their service life. Architectural asphalt shingles on 1/2 inch CDX plywood decking degrade through Michigan's freeze-thaw cycles and UV exposure. The adhesive strips lose bonding strength, and the plywood decking can develop soft spots from moisture infiltration. At this age, the entire assembly requires professional evaluation rather than spot repairs.

What code requirements should I know about for a 2026 roof replacement in Porter?

Porter Township Building Department permits require compliance with the 2021 Michigan Residential Code amendments. Licensed contractors through LARA must install specific ice and water shield offsets - typically 24 inches inside exterior walls and in all valleys. Flashing details at penetrations and wall intersections must meet updated water diversion standards. These requirements address lessons from recent storm events and prevent common failure points in Michigan's climate.

Should I consider solar shingles instead of traditional asphalt when replacing my roof?

Traditional architectural asphalt shingles remain cost-effective for most Porter homes, but solar shingles offer advantages with Michigan's 1:1 net metering and 30% federal tax credit. Solar-integrated roofing provides energy generation while maintaining weather protection, though initial costs are higher. Evaluate your energy consumption patterns and roof orientation - south-facing slopes in Porter Town Center yield optimal solar production. The decision balances upfront investment against long-term energy savings.

Why are my homeowner insurance premiums increasing so much in Porter?

Michigan insurers are adjusting rates based on severe weather claims data, with Porter experiencing an 18% premium trend increase. Upgrading to an IBHS FORTIFIED Home standard roof qualifies for Michigan-specific mitigation credits that directly reduce premiums. These roofs withstand higher wind speeds and impact resistance, lowering the insurer's risk exposure. The investment typically pays back through premium savings within 5-7 years.

Could my attic mold problem be related to roof ventilation?

Improper ventilation on 4/12 pitch roofs creates moisture accumulation that leads to attic mold growth. The 2021 Michigan Residential Code requires specific intake and exhaust ratios based on attic square footage. Inadequate airflow allows warm, moist air to condense on roof sheathing during temperature swings. Properly balanced ridge and soffit ventilation maintains consistent attic temperatures and prevents condensation-related damage.
